What is the average salary for a optometrist in the United States?
optometrists in the United States typically earn $95,000 to $175,000 annually, with a median of $131,000. Figures derive from BLS OEWS data, adjusted for state cost of labor. Senior-titled roles (Director, Manager, Chief) and high-acuity practice settings push the upper end.
